Thomas Morris Recognized for Public Service by the Grayslake Village Board
Press Release | less than 1 min read
Jan 28, 2014
Chicago, IL. — Thomas A. Morris Jr., of counsel at Hinshaw & Culbertson LLP, was recognized by the Grayslake Village Board for his 15 years of public service on the Plan Commission & Zoning Board of Appeals. During his time on the board, he participated in rezoning 42 properties and granted numerous zoning ordinance variances. Mr. Morris will be shifting to the Police Pension Board where his legal talents are needed.
